
‘Our mantra is: Be cowboy': Professional bull riding is riding high on TikTok
Continuing from the 'year of yeehaw,' professional bull riding is having a moment on TikTok.
Since the beginning of this year, Professional Bull Riding (PBR)—the largest bull riding league in the world—has gained 650,000 followers across its social media platforms, Mashable recently reported. That's just 200,000 fewer than they gained throughout all of 2024. Mitch Ladner, PBR's social media lead, told Mashable 's Christianna Silva that most of this growth comes from followers between the ages of 18 and 35.
On PBR's TikTok, which is nearing 3 million followers, many recent videos tap into viral trends and audio—with a cowboy twist. 'Aligning our chakras,' one caption reads, but instead of a sound bowl, it's a can of Monster Energy and a meat stick. 'Whoever is in charge of your page is so Gen Z chronically online coded, and I LOVE IT,' reads a comment beneath a recent video.
The sport itself—with rides lasting a maximum of eight seconds—was practically built for short-form video. The goal is simple: Stay on the bull using just one hand and both legs (touching the bull with the second hand means disqualification). Now it's finding fresh traction with a new TikTok audience.
Cowboy culture, too, is enjoying a broader resurgence. From fashion trends like 'coastal cowgirl' and 'cowboy core' to Beyoncé's Grammy-winning Cowboy Carter album and tour, 2024 earned its 'year of yeehaw' nickname.
Today, cowboy hats and boots are everywhere. Pinterest reported an 8,700% spike in searches for 'country glam' in 2024, while searches for 'Western style outfits' rose 418%. A RealReal report also showed searches for vintage Levi's denim and fringed leather up nearly 70%.

'Sex & the City' Star, 68, Turned Down Her Iconic Role for Unexpected Reason
'Sex & the City' Star, 68, Turned Down Her Iconic Role for Unexpected Reason originally appeared on Parade. Sex and the City star Kim Cattrall revealed she felt hesitant about taking on her now-iconic role as sultry publicist Samantha Jones. During a June 12 The Times interview, Cattrall said she turned down playing Samantha, not once, but four times, as reported by People magazine. She explained she was in her early 40s at the time of casting and felt audiences wouldn't view her as sexy because of her age. "Self-inflicted ageism," said Cattrall with a laugh during the interview. "Well, that changed — 40 became sexy. It became, 'Man, let's have more of that.'" She also wanted to clear up some disinformation about Samantha, who was never shy when describing her romantic life. 'She wasn't a nymphomaniac — well, some people might have thought she was — but she was just enjoying the main course. Everyone else was nibbling on the appetisers when she was going for the steak. And it was always on her terms — that I always insisted on," said Cattrall to the publication. The 68-year-old actress, who has made one cameo for the 2021 Sex and the City reboot And Just Like That..., also clarified that she isn't all that similar to Samantha. "I'm the antithesis of her [Samantha] in many ways. I'm a serial monogamist, and then some," said Cattrall, who has been married three times. Cattrall opened up about her audition process for Samantha during a 2008 Paley Center panel, alongside her Sex and the City castmates. She said she was given the script for the pilot before Sarah Jessica Parker, who plays Carrie Bradshaw, "was attached." Cattrall also said she wasn't all that interested in starring in a series about dating. "I thought this is really painful. This is about dating which is a really scary time in most of our lives," said Cattrall. She said, however, that she began taking interest in the show, which aired from 1998 to 2004, when Parker officially signed on to the project. "I'm such a fan of Sarah's work. I thought, 'Wow this could be really interesting,'" said Cattrall. In addition, the actress said she was blown away doing the cast's first read-through. "I got to hear the voices of each character," said Cattrall during the 2008 panel. Omegle: Anonymity, Connection, and the Internet's Digital Wild West
In a world dominated by social media platforms that prioritize curated content, verified profiles, and friend-based networks, Omegle stands as a stark contrast — a space where anonymity rules, strangers connect at random, and anything can happen. Since its inception in 2009, Omegle has attracted millions of users across the globe, seeking everything from casual conversations and cultural exchange to spontaneous fun and unpredictable interactions. But what lies beneath the surface of this curious website? And why has it remained so relevant in an age of ever-evolving online communication? This article takes an in-depth look at Omegle: how it works, why people use it, the controversies surrounding it, and how it fits into the broader narrative of digital connection in the 21st century. Omegle is a free online chat website that pairs users with strangers from around the world. Its key selling point is simplicity: no registration, no profile, no need for usernames. With a click of a button, you're connected to someone you've never met, and the conversation begins — either through text or video. Originally launched as a text-only platform, Omegle soon added video chat functionality, followed by features like interest tags, moderation options, and language filters. At its core, however, the platform remains the same: a place where two anonymous users meet and talk — and then move on. Why would someone choose to talk to a stranger online, especially without any form of identity verification? The answer lies in psychological freedom. Anonymity removes the pressure to perform or conform. Users often feel freer to express their thoughts, share secrets, or behave playfully in a way they wouldn't on Facebook, Instagram, or TikTok. Omegle creates a digital space where users can: Be themselves without fear of judgment Explore different perspectives and cultures Fight loneliness through spontaneous interaction Laugh, vent, flirt, or roleplay without consequences In many ways, Omegle serves as a digital confessional booth, comedy stage, and global living room all in one. Omegle's user base is surprisingly diverse. While it's particularly popular among teens and college students, users span all age groups, professions, and regions. Despite its charm and popularity, Omegle has faced intense criticism — particularly for failing to protect its users, especially minors. The platform has been under fire for the following issues: Omegle's unmoderated video chat is rife with explicit content. Despite warning messages and reporting tools, users — including underage ones — can be exposed to nudity, sexual behavior, and adult conversations. While Omegle states users must be 18+ (or 13+ with parental permission), there is no actual mechanism to verify this. This loophole allows minors to use the platform unsupervised. Numerous reports and investigations have exposed instances of predatory behavior on Omegle. Some predators exploit the anonymous nature of the platform to groom or exploit vulnerable users. Verbal abuse, racist comments, misogyny, and cyberbullying are prevalent on Omegle, especially due to the anonymity factor. With no accountability, some users behave maliciously. While Omegle claims not to store conversations long-term, temporary logs are kept for monitoring. Additionally, IP addresses can be used to approximate a user's location, which raises privacy issues.
